| Dean Tong is a noted author
and forensic legal consultant on divorce, child custody and abuse
issues. Tong found himself falsely accused of sexually abusing his
preschool-age daughter during a contentious divorce 20 years ago.
After contesting the charges, he was arrested on a capital felony
charge and jailed. He was barred from seeing his children for 14
months pending trial. The charges were later dismissed by the State
of Florida. Tong has written three books. His most recent is still
very popular with parents and attorneys, titled, Elusive Innocence:
Survival Guide for the Falsely Accused.
Tong has consulted with national and regional media on such high
profile cases as Michael Jackson, Jon Benet Ramsey, Elian Gonzalez
and Woody Allen. He also consulted on the high profile Bridget
Marks custody case in New York last year.
